💡 Tips

  • Beğendik is located right on the Bulgarian border; bring your ID or passport as there might be routine military or police checks in the area.
  • The Black Sea can have strong undertows and sudden drop-offs; swim with caution and heed local warnings, as lifeguards may not be present.
  • Facilities are very limited; pack enough water, snacks, and beach essentials before arriving at this remote village.
  • The vast sandy beach is almost empty even in summer, making it well-suited for those seeking absolute isolation.

🍽 Food

🍽
Black Sea Pide

Traditional flatbread; check the village tea house or small eateries for simple local versions.

🍽
Fresh fish

If local fishermen have had a good catch, you might find simple fried fish at the rustic village cafe.

🍽
Turkish Tea

Enjoy a glass of strong black tea at the village coffeehouse, the heart of local social life.

🛍 Shopping · 🧘 Quiet spots

🛍
Village groceries

Shopping is limited to basics at the local bakkal (small grocery store); don't expect souvenirs.

🛍
Local produce

You might be able to buy fresh vegetables or fruits directly from villagers if you ask around.

🧘
Beğendik Beach

A seemingly endless stretch of sand where you can walk for hours with only the sound of the waves.

🧘
Border viewpoint

Look across the Rezovo river estuary into Bulgaria for a unique, quiet perspective of the frontier.

Beğendik is the northernmost coastal village of Turkey in Kırklareli province, located right on the border with Bulgaria. The place features a unique mix of Black Sea breeze and dense Thracian forests. Being far from the typical tourist centers, Beğendik has preserved an original tranquility that is rare to find today. The village itself is small and mainly characterized by agriculture and fishing. Beğendik Plajı is one of the longest and widest sandy beaches in the region. The golden sand stretches for kilometers, offering plenty of space for solitude and relaxation. The sea here is typical for the Black Sea: refreshing and sometimes with gentle waves. Since the beach is natural, there is little commercial infrastructure, which increases the appeal for nature lovers and campers. From some points on the beach, you can even see the Bulgarian side of the border. The surroundings of Beğendik are part of the Longoz forest ecosystem, a rare type of floodplain forest. Visitors can hike here, observe rare bird species, or visit the nearby town of İğneada. The local cuisine features fresh fish from the Black Sea and regional dairy products. The journey leads through pretty forests and hilly landscapes, making the visit a real off-the-beaten-path adventure.
